Role and Responsibilities

The scope of the proposed services will include the following

  • Development, administration & configuration of a custom-built .NET development project.
  • Provide oversight and guidance of the customer-agency’s replacement software and make
  • performance improvements.
  • Perform code reviews and testing on new code.
  • Participation in all necessary team meetings and design sessions in accordance with Scrum
  • ceremonies.
  • Cooperation with LDWF’s Technical Architect and other OTS technical teams to ensure
  • compliance with OTS standards of State applications.
  • Provide technical knowledge transfer, training, documentation, mentorship, and guidance to
  • State personnel for all requested work.
  • Performs all other tasks, special projects, analysis, studies, and plans as directed.

Minimum Qualification

Expertise and/or relevant experience in the following areas are mandatory

  • Five (5) plus years of expertise and/or relevant experience in the following areas:
    • C#
    • ASP.NET Core
    • MSSQL
  • Five (5) plus years of enterprise-level software development.

Preferred Qualification

Expertise and/or relevant experience in the following areas are desirable but not mandatory:

  • Has led a team of developers under Microsoft development stack
  • Familiarity with frameworks such as Vue, React, NodeJS, Angular, Typescript
  • Experience designing and developing distributed systems (Microservices/SOA)
  • Experience developing reports with SSRS or similar tools
  • Experience setting up, maintaining and using DevOps practices, including CI/CD pipelines and automating tasks
  • Experience with the Git Version Control System, including branching strategies for complex systems
  • Two (2) plus years of experience working in an Agile/Scrum environment.
